Title :
Observation of bistable optical effects in a twin GaAs/GaAlAs diode external cavity ring laser

Abstract :
Hysteresis, slow quasiregular oscillations and bistability have been observed in the output from a laser system consisting of two antireflection coated GaAs/GaAlAs double heterostructure 20 ¿m oxide stripe laser diodes symmetrically placed in an external ring resonator.
